本文主要介紹sqlserver更新(sqlserver如何更新數(shù)據(jù)),下面一起看看sqlserver更新(sqlserver如何更新數(shù)據(jù))相關(guān)資訊。
sql server update語(yǔ)句用于更新數(shù)據(jù)。本文詳細(xì)介紹了sql server update語(yǔ)句的語(yǔ)法知識(shí)。我希望您能了解更多關(guān)于sql server update語(yǔ)句的知識(shí)。在實(shí)際應(yīng)用中,數(shù)據(jù)庫(kù)中數(shù)據(jù)的變化是不可避免的。一般來(lái)說(shuō),幾乎所有用戶數(shù)據(jù)庫(kù)中的大部分?jǐn)?shù)據(jù)都要進(jìn)行一定程度的修改。為了修改sql server數(shù)據(jù)庫(kù)的數(shù)據(jù)庫(kù)記錄,我們需要使用update語(yǔ)句,也就是改變數(shù)據(jù)庫(kù)中已有的數(shù)據(jù)。這句話有一些復(fù)雜的選項(xiàng),但它是最容易學(xué)習(xí)的句子之一。這是因?yàn)椋诖蠖鄶?shù)情況下,很少使用該語(yǔ)句的高級(jí)部分。在用戶 的視圖中,update語(yǔ)句僅用于更改指定行的數(shù)據(jù)。但實(shí)際情況是,sql server從表中刪除舊的數(shù)據(jù)行,并插入新行。sqlserver update語(yǔ)句的語(yǔ)法如下:update set =以下是語(yǔ)法選項(xiàng)的摘要:表的名稱。該表包含一個(gè)修改值的列。修改數(shù)據(jù)列的名稱,并在該列中輸入新值。這是更新聲明中最重要的部分。通過指定良好的搜索條件,可以限制和修改表中的行數(shù)。如果你不 t指定搜索條件,sqlserver將使用新值更改表中的所有行:現(xiàn)在讓 讓我們看看如何實(shí)際修改表中的一些行。表中有一列使用唯一的值來(lái)區(qū)分表中的每一行。所以我們可以很容易的寫一個(gè)update語(yǔ)句,只改變一個(gè)作者對(duì)應(yīng)的數(shù)據(jù):復(fù)制代碼如下:更新用戶設(shè)置號(hào)碼= 78789831,號(hào)碼= 231;舉個(gè)例子,現(xiàn)在我們會(huì)把超市里的每件商品都漲價(jià)11%。有必要為每一行寫一個(gè)獨(dú)立的update語(yǔ)句嗎?目前可能沒有太多update語(yǔ)句要寫,但是如果是大表的話就有問題了。所以答案是否定的,你要做的就是寫一個(gè)update語(yǔ)句,不指定要更新的行,如下:復(fù)制代碼如下:更新商店的價(jià)格= price×11;
了解更多sqlserver更新(sqlserver如何更新數(shù)據(jù))相關(guān)內(nèi)容請(qǐng)關(guān)注本站點(diǎn)。